The best you can do is to contact your states custom authorities. Then you´ll get a correct answer. In general, no shippings pass without having to pay import tax. US tax is normally its around 7 - 8%. If there´s anything else involved, I cant say (I´m a seller in Spain) Again, contact your states custom authorities. Many guitars here are not VAT declared, so your price will be what you see + your import tax. Some few builders and shops will be VAT declared and then you ask for a european VAT refund. Again, contact your states custom authorities for a correct answer.

Before I posted, I emailed a couple places about this.
One online shop stated that their prices include the VAT and they cannot discount it for an online purchase even if it was from the USA or outside of the EU. I guess when they opt to declare VAT/include it, they can't make exceptions regardless of origin of purchase?
Furthermore, that refunds happen only when bought in person and then customs at the airport refunds "only" 12% of the total VAT, not the entire VAT.
On the other hand, another shop stated they don't charge VAT for non European purchases.
